Output e33c74025da81c61e799f8837d3fe9bf5db50f14fc13a5c15624aecf77b75363:0

value
4951000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a6bda934e61be940cdfbb6c424afc7403de3807 OP_EQUALVERIFY OP_CHECKSIG
address
13QhmoVvHPK5fPVTep1A31U99RUBSf7HmC
transaction
e33c74025da81c61e799f8837d3fe9bf5db50f14fc13a5c15624aecf77b75363
spent
true